Types of Houses
December 20, 2022
There are many types of homes to choose from, and the type you choose will depend on your personal style, budget, and needs. Here are a few common types of homes:
- Single-family home: A single-family home is a standalone structure that is designed to house a single family. It is typically owned by the occupants and may have a yard or garden.
- Duplex: A duplex is a building that contains two separate units, each with its own entrance, kitchen, and bathroom. Duplexes may be owned by one person or entity and rented out to tenants, or they may be owned by two separate parties.
- Townhouse: A townhouse is a multi-family dwelling that is attached to other units on one or both sides. It may have multiple floors and shared walls with neighboring units.
- Apartment: An apartment is a multi-family dwelling that is typically rented out to tenants. It may be a standalone building or part of a larger complex and typically has shared amenities such as a laundry room or pool.
- Condo: A condo is a multi-family dwelling that is owned by the occupants. It may be a standalone building or part of a larger complex and typically has shared amenities such as a laundry room or pool.
- Manufactured home: A manufactured home, also known as a mobile home or trailer, is a pre-fabricated structure that is built off-site and transported to its final location. It may be placed on a permanent foundation or left on wheels for easy relocation.
